Should 'In God We Trust' be removed from all U.S. currency?
All U.S. coins bear the inscription, “In God We Trust,” and that’s been the case since 1938, according to the Treasury Department. Now it’s on every bill, as well.In a survey conducted by College Pulse for The College Fix, two-thirds of left-leaning college students say the motto should be removed from all U.S. currency, while only 6% of Republican students agree that it should go.
Meanwhile, a University of Alabama student doesn’t quite see it that way. “It’s one of the U.S.’s mottos, and all countries put their motto on their currency, so it’s fine so long as it’s a motto,” he said. “A generation or two has lost touch with its heritage,” he said. “For all the talk of equality in America, few realize that it is the theistic foundations that ground it. In our ‘progressive’ removal of God, we should beware of what follows.”
